Who Owns Desert Crown Horse?

Saeed Suhail.
After winning his only race as a juvenile in 2021 he took the Dante Stakes on his three-year-old debut and then maintained his unbeaten record by winning the Epsom Derby.

Whats happened to the Derby winner Desert Crown?

Derby winner Desert Crown has been ruled out of next month’s Juddmonte International at York by trainer Michael Stoute. The unbeaten colt was an impressive winner at Epsom in June, but was forced to miss the King George VI And Queen Elizabeth Stakes when a foot problem emerged last week.

Where is Desert Crown running next?

Derby winner Desert Crown is unlikely to run again this season, with the Dubai Sheema Classic in 2023 the major aim for early in his four-year-old campaign.

Will Desert Crown run again?

Sir Michael Stoute’s sixth Derby winner has not raced since his Epsom triumph and Bruce Raymond, racing manager to owner Saeed Suhail, delivered the news on Friday’s Nick Luck Daily Podcast that the colt was unlikely to reappear again in 2022.

Who is Saeed Suhail?

Dubai businessman Saeed Suhail has owned racehorses in Britain, predominantly with Sir Michael Stoute, since the 1980s.

How good is Desert Crown?

Desert Crown can be rated a superior Derby winner after his comfortable success at Epsom, improving to a Racing Post Rating of 124+ that hasn’t been bettered in the race since Golden Horn in 2015.

Where is Richard Kingscote from?

Weston-super-Mare
Kingscote grew up in Weston-super-Mare in a family with no racing connections and started riding as a child. He attended the British Racing School and was then apprenticed to trainer Roger Charlton.

The Derby 2022 Results
The 2022 Derby started at 4.30pm and Desert Crown ridden by Richard Kingscote won the race. Desert Crown is trained by Sir Michael Stoute and owned by Mr Saeed Suhail.

Is Royal Crown Derby still in business?

Royal Crown Derby is one of the few original fine bone china manufacturers that still remains in Britain today, 100% producing in Britain.

Is Crown Derby bone china?

Royal Crown Derby was established in 1750 and is one of the oldest manufactures of Fine Bone China. To this day, Royal Crown Derby remains a family business, priding themselves on creating quality and exquisite tableware.

Is Royal Crown Derby still made in England?

Royal Crown Derby prides itself on being one of last remaining fine bone china makers that are still 100% made in England. Using artisanal techniques unchanged for centuries to bring the quality and style synonymous with luxury giftware and tableware.
